Believe it or not, neither. Final cause was never determined with 100% accuracy but best bet shows
oil pump over pressure and valve float followed by crunch. Water pump, timing belt, tensioner all looked fine. No damage to turbos. No FOD in ics. It was a very strange occurence, indeed.
The oilpump over pressure problem was supposed to be corrected on the 2.7t with an internal pressure release valve integrated into the oil pump. Although the valve tested properly outside the vehicle, it 'could' have failed in one cycle and not the next.
I've had discussions with about every known 2.7t 'expert' in this country and even talked to cosworth. No one has seen this occure before. Occurred not long after startup at around 2600-2700 rpm.
